数组赋值
package day03;
public class TestArray {
public static void main(String [] args) {
int [] b;
b = new int[] {88,99,66}; //分步定义数组,先定义数组名,然后再为数组赋值
int [] d = {88,99,100}; //直接定义数组,同时赋值
System.out.println(d[0]);//访问数组的元素,需要通过 数组名[元素下标] 来访问
// System.out.println(d[3]);//错误的演示,如果访问的下标超过了数组的最大下标,编译不会报错,但是执行会报错
int [] c = new int[3]; //只定义数组元素的个数,没有为其赋值。
System.out.println(c); //打印数组名,打印出来的是数组再堆内存中的地址
//数组都是有默认值的,boolean:false ,String:null。
boolean [] bl = new boolean[3];
System.out.println(bl[0]);
String [] s = new String [3];
System.out.println(s[0]);
double [] dou = new double[3];
System.out.println(dou[0]);
System.out.println(c[0]);
c[0]=1000; //可以通过数组下标的方式为数组赋值
System.out.println(c[0]);
}
}
打印结果如下:
相关阅读
sizeof()是C语言中常用的运算符,可以计算操作数的大小。sizeof的结果是无符号整数类型,通常用size_t表示。sizeof可以应用于各种数
在开发过程中,经常需要和别的系统交换数据,数据交换的格式有XML、JSON等,JSON作为一个轻量级的数据格式比xml效率要高,XML需要很多的
C语言中的动态数组 C语言中的动态数组就是动态内存分配的知识 首先,先看C语言的那些小秘密之动态数组https://blog.csdn.net/biglo
#include <iostream> #include <string> #include <vector> using namespace std; int main() { int i = 0; int *p1 = &i;
一、数组的声明 #include<stdio.h> int main(){ float candy[365];//通过声明告诉编译器数组元素的个数和类型 char code[12]